On a trip to Bordeaux in 1972 with his Colorado-banker dad, Chip Lyeth fell in love with wine. He returned home, studied winemaking at California's top spot UC Davies, and 9 years later established Lyeth Estate. His passion for Bordeaux never left and, with a handful of other pioneers, they founded the Meritage Association – champions of top-notch Bordeaux blends of California. This was revolutionary at the time, when single varietal labels were all the fashion. Their Sonoma Red exemplifies this style using a blend of all 5 Bordeaux varieties: Merlot, Petit Verdot, Malbec, Cabernet Sauvignon and Cabernet Franc. With rich, velvet-textured raspberry, cherry, and pepper flavours and rounded tannins, this is an opulent red, great with steak.
